Interview #769: Elantris Annotations, Entry #91

Brandon Sanderson

About here, I decided to start having Ahan be less helpful in these meetings. The subtext here is that he’s been playing both sides, intending—yet never quite managing—to overthrow the Sarene’s group. Early in the book, he was having fun just playing the game—and he never did anything incriminating against the king. Now, with Iadon gone, he’s reworking his motivations. So, that’s why he’s a bit less communicative in this chapter.
